651129 The Water Carriers, 1888 (watercolour, gouache, pen and black ink on paper) by Farny, Henry Francois (1847-1916); 21.2x40.8 cm; Private Collection; (add.info.: The Water Carriers. Henry Francois Farny (1847-1916). Watercolour, gouache, pen and black ink on paper. Signed and dated 1888. 21.2 x 40.8cm); Photo eChristies Images; American, out of copyright

21x14 image printed on 27x20 Fine Art Rag Paper with 3" (76mm) white border. Our Fine Art Prints are printed on 300gsm 100% acid free, PH neutral paper with archival properties. This printing method is used by museums and art collections to exhibit photographs and art reproductions.

Our fine art prints are high-quality prints made using a paper called Photo Rag. This 100% cotton rag fibre paper is known for its exceptional image sharpness, rich colors, and high level of detail, making it a popular choice for professional photographers and artists. The Water Carriers, 1888

E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ating snapshot of rural life in the late nineteenth century. This exquisite watercolour print by Henry Francois Farny depicts a scene filled with activity and natural beauty. The artist's meticulous attention to detail brings this moment to life, showcasing his mastery of various mediums such as watercolour, gouache, pen, and black ink. In this artwork, we are transported to a countryside setting where indigenous people go about their daily chores. A small group of men and women can be seen carrying water pitchers on their heads or seated on horse-drawn carts. The warm sunlight casts long shadows across the landscape, highlighting the arid environment they inhabit. Farny's composition skillfully captures both the physical exertion and resilience of these individuals as they navigate their way through rugged terrain. The vibrant colors used in this piece evoke a sense of vitality and energy that permeates throughout. This print offers us a glimpse into domestic life during this era - from the building exteriors to the garments worn by each person depicted. It serves as a reminder of simpler times when everyday tasks were carried out with grace and purpose. "The Water Carriers" is not just an artistic masterpiece; it also provides valuable historical insight into American culture at that time. Through Farny's skilled brushstrokes and use of light and shadow, we are transported back in time to witness an ordinary yet extraordinary moment in history.
